Output 37d4406066bb63e7ff721788d066efea403aa932e4b446eea0abe7459da5262c:1

value
753808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b30788f9416538d78b941c2900369a351eb98cc OP_EQUAL
address
3Fqaj6cB93wkGfzAoSS6ZEnAW1pW3MHFGm
transaction
37d4406066bb63e7ff721788d066efea403aa932e4b446eea0abe7459da5262c